Furthermore, understanding different types of digital assets is key to a smart crypto strategy. Beyond Bitcoin and Ethereum, there’s a vast universe of tokens. Utility tokens grant access to a product or service within a specific ecosystem. Security tokens represent ownership in an underlying asset, such as real estate or company equity, and are subject to regulatory oversight. Governance tokens provide holders with voting rights in the decision-making processes of decentralized projects. Each type of token has its own risk-reward profile, and a smart approach involves understanding these distinctions and aligning investments with your personal financial goals and risk tolerance.
The rise of Decentralized Finance (DeFi) is another significant area where smart crypto and smart money converge. DeFi applications, built on blockchain technology, aim to recreate traditional financial services – lending, borrowing, trading, and insurance – in a decentralized manner, removing intermediaries like banks. For smart money, DeFi offers opportunities for yield generation through staking and liquidity provision, as well as access to financial products that might otherwise be inaccessible. However, DeFi also comes with its own set of risks, including smart contract vulnerabilities, impermanent loss in liquidity pools, and regulatory uncertainty. A smart crypto participant approaches DeFi with a thorough understanding of these risks and employs robust security measures, such as using reputable platforms and practicing diligent asset management.

The concept of "Smart Crypto, Smart Money" also extends to the practicalities of safeguarding digital assets. Secure storage solutions are paramount. This includes understanding the difference between hot wallets (connected to the internet) and cold wallets (offline storage), and choosing the most appropriate method based on the value and type of assets held. Best practices for cybersecurity, such as using strong, unique passwords, enabling two-factor authentication, and being vigilant against phishing attempts, are non-negotiable for anyone serious about protecting their digital wealth.

At its core, a blockchain is a continuously growing list of records, called blocks, which are linked and secured using cryptography. Each block typically contains a cryptographic hash of the previous block, a timestamp, and transaction data. This ingenious design creates a chain, where any tampering with a previous block would invalidate all subsequent blocks, making it virtually immutable. Imagine a shared digital notebook, where every entry is immediately visible to everyone, and once written, cannot be erased or altered without everyone else noticing and rejecting the change. This inherent transparency and security are the bedrock of blockchain's disruptive potential.
The genesis of blockchain is inextricably linked to the concept of decentralization. Traditional systems, whether financial institutions, government databases, or corporate ledgers, are typically centralized. This means a single entity or authority holds and controls all the data. While this offers a degree of efficiency, it also creates single points of failure, vulnerabilities to hacking, and potential for manipulation. Blockchain, by contrast, distributes this ledger across a vast network of computers, or nodes. Each node holds an identical copy of the ledger, and when a new transaction occurs, it is broadcast to the network, verified by consensus mechanisms (like Proof-of-Work or Proof-of-Stake), and then added to a new block. This distributed nature eliminates the need for a central intermediary, fostering a system that is resilient, censorship-resistant, and inherently more democratic.

Consider the complex world of supply chain management. Currently, tracking goods from origin to consumer can be a labyrinthine process, fraught with opportunities for fraud, counterfeiting, and inefficiencies. By implementing a blockchain-based system, each step in the supply chain – from raw material sourcing to manufacturing, shipping, and final delivery – can be recorded on an immutable ledger. This allows for real-time tracking, verification of authenticity, and enhanced accountability. Consumers could, for instance, scan a QR code on a product and instantly see its entire journey, assuring them of its quality and ethical sourcing. Businesses, in turn, gain unprecedented visibility, enabling them to identify bottlenecks, prevent counterfeit goods from entering the market, and build stronger relationships with their suppliers and customers based on verifiable data.
The financial sector, already disrupted by cryptocurrencies, is poised for further transformation. Beyond peer-to-peer payments, blockchain can streamline cross-border remittances, reduce settlement times for securities trading, and enable the tokenization of assets like real estate and art, making them more liquid and accessible. Smart contracts, self-executing contracts with the terms of the agreement directly written into code, are a significant innovation within this space. These digital agreements automatically trigger actions when predefined conditions are met, eliminating the need for manual intervention and reducing the risk of disputes. Imagine a smart contract for an insurance policy that automatically disburses a payout upon verification of a flight delay, all without human intervention. This efficiency and automation have the potential to unlock significant cost savings and improve customer experiences across various financial services.

The concept of decentralized autonomous organizations (DAOs) further exemplifies the disruptive power of blockchain. DAOs are essentially organizations governed by code and community consensus, rather than a hierarchical management structure. Decisions are made through token-based voting, and operations are executed automatically via smart contracts. This model offers a new paradigm for collective ownership and governance, enabling communities to self-organize and manage resources in a transparent and equitable manner. From investment funds to social clubs, DAOs are emerging as a novel way to foster collaboration and collective decision-making in the digital age.

However, it's important to acknowledge that the widespread adoption of blockchain technology is not without its challenges. Scalability remains a significant hurdle, particularly for public blockchains that handle a high volume of transactions. The energy consumption associated with certain consensus mechanisms, like Proof-of-Work, has also drawn criticism, prompting the development of more energy-efficient alternatives. Regulatory uncertainty in various jurisdictions can also create complexities for businesses looking to integrate blockchain solutions. Furthermore, the inherent technical complexity of blockchain can be a barrier to entry for some users and organizations.
